Fees & Total Costs

Spot Maker/Take

Kraken uses a tiered maker-taker structure where both maker and taker fees decrease as your 30-day trading volume grows, and higher activity triggers reduced costs—even reaching zero for makers—though the schedule excludes transactions via instant buy tools.
ChangeNOW doesn’t operate with traditional maker/taker fee tiers—its costs are embedded in floating (or optionally fixed) exchange rates that vary by currency pair and volume, with no public tier schedule or explicit native-token discounts, though using the NOW token can yield rebate perks through cashback mechanisms.

Futures/Derivatives

Futures follow a volume-based tiers system—lowering maker and taker rates as volume increases—paired with periodic funding payments (every eight hours) that depend on contract premiums versus spot prices.
ChangeNOW does not currently offer futures or derivative trading, so there are no maker/taker or funding fees of that type.

Average Spreads on Liquid Pairs

While Kraken doesn’t publish fixed spreads, its instant-buy feature embeds variable spreads that widen or narrow depending on market volatility, order size, and asset type.
While ChangeNOW doesn’t publish spread data, it sources liquidity from partners and embeds margin within the quoted floating rate—spreads are typically competitive and dynamically adjusted based on real-time market conditions.

Fiat Deposits & Withdrawals

Kraken supports methods like ACH, SWIFT, PayPal, SEPA, domestic transfers, etc., with low or no deposit fees; but deposits may trigger temporary withdrawal holds (e.g. 72-hour for cards, 7-day for ACH).
Fiat purchases on ChangeNOW are facilitated through third-party providers (e.g., Simplex, Transak, Guardarian) using Visa or Mastercard; fees depend on the provider (typically a few percent), and processing times range from near-instant to several minutes.

On-chain Withdrawals

Cryptocurrency withdrawal fees vary per network—e.g. BTC, ETH, TRX have different fixed minimums depending on blockchain and congestion, not necessarily dynamic or network-based.
ChangeNOW doesn’t charge separate withdrawal fees—network (mining) fees are passed through as dynamic costs based on the chosen blockchain (e.g., BTC, ETH, TRX), reflected in the quoted rate rather than stated separately.

Hidden Costs

Be aware of currency conversion premiums (from asset swaps), inactivity terms, and express KYC fees—these can add extras atop headline trading charges.
ChangeNOW doesn’t impose inactivity penalties or hidden fees; currency conversion and network fees are included in the exchange quote, and express KYC (if triggered) depends on transaction specifics, with any associated costs transparently presented before confirmation.

Real-World Cost Example: “€500 BTC

Suppose you convert €500 to BTC and withdraw it—your total cost would include the instant-buy embedded spread, then a network withdrawal fee during transfer, and possible fiat hold timing—resulting in slightly less BTC and slower access.
Suppose you buy €500 worth of BTC via ChangeNOW’s fiat gateway—the quote would include the provider’s purchase margin (around a few percent), underlying spread to liquidity, and on-chain sending fee, all bundled in the total you see before confirming purchase.

Crypto Offering & Trading Features

Number of Coins & Pairs

Kraken supports over 1,000 spot, margin, and futures markets overall, and its top 20 trading pairs by volume typically include high-cap assets like BTC/USD-variant, ETH/USD-variant, and other popular tokens.
ChangeNOW supports over 1,225 cryptocurrencies and more than a million exchange pairs, giving you access to virtually any major or niche token in the market.

Product Range

You’ll find a full suite including spot, margin (up to 10× leverage), futures/perpetuals, staking (recently reenabled in the U.S.), with access to ETFs and options still pending—plus no native copy-trading, grid bots, DCA autos yet.
ChangeNOW offers instant spot swaps, non-custodial swaps, native wallet staking, and crypto-backed loans via ChangeNOW Pro, but it does not currently provide margin, perpetuals, options, ETFs, copy trading, grid bots, or automatic DCA.

Liquidity

Kraken ranks among the world’s most liquid venues—especially for BTC-EUR and ETH-EUR—and sees substantial 24-hour volumes with deep order-book depth, enabling tight execution even for large trades.
Liquidity is aggregated through multiple exchange partners, ensuring robust 24-hour volumes and order depth for major assets like BTC and ETH—even though precise statistical metrics are not publicly disclosed.

Tools

Kraken Pro offers advanced tools—limit, stop, OCO orders, real-time alerts, native TradingView-style charts, downloadable historical OHLCVT data, plus full REST and WebSocket API access.
The platform refrains from offering advanced tools—no limit, stop, OCO orders, custom alerts, charting, TradingView integration, or APIs are openly provided; its focus is on simplicity and instant swaps rather than complex trading infrastructure.

Geographic Restrictions by Product

Certain products, like margin, futures, or staking, are restricted by jurisdiction—eligibility varies and some features may be blocked in specific countries due to regulatory constraints.
As a swap-first platform, ChangeNOW does not typically impose product-based geographic blocks, but advanced features like Pro loans or staking may have regional restrictions depending on local compliance and third-party partner availability.

Innovation

While traditional launchpad/launchpool programs aren’t yet offered, Kraken distinguishes between flexible vs. locked staking options and continues evolving with new offerings, particularly for institutional clients.
While ChangeNOW lacks crypto ETFs or launchpad offerings, it has innovated in token utility—offering automatic staking of its native NOW token in Pro accounts, flexible crypto loans collateralized with major coins, and easy wallet-integrated staking in NOW Wallet.

Security, Regulation & Custody

Operating Entity & Jurisdiction

Kraken operates under several legal entities depending on region, including Payward, Inc. (U.S.), Payward Europe Solutions (Ireland, EEA), and Payward Ltd. (UK), all founded around 2011, headquartered in the U.S. with significant European presence.
ChangeNOW is operated by CHN Group LLC, registered in Saint Vincent and the Grenadines, with roots dating back to 2017 and additional administrative presence in the Netherlands. (Information compiled from official sources.)

Licenses/Registration

Kraken holds multiple regulatory approvals, including VASP licenses in EU countries like the Netherlands, Spain, Italy, and Ireland, and FCA registrations in the UK, in addition to its SPDI charter in Wyoming and MSB registration in the U.S.
While it doesn’t hold specific exchange licenses or operate as a regulated VASP (Virtual Asset Service Provider) under frameworks like MiCA, ChangeNOW complies with global AML/KYC mandates by triggering identity checks when its risk engines flag transactions.

Custody

Kraken self-custodies customer assets with a substantial portion held in cold storage; it publishes regular Proof-of-Reserves (PoR) attestations audited by external parties to ensure transparency.
The platform is primarily non-custodial—users send and receive directly from their own wallets—but offers optional custodial service via ChangeNOW Pro Custody (a hot wallet model). It does not publicly share PoR, audit results, or precise cold storage ratios.

Insurance & Protection Funds

Kraken maintains insurance for digital assets held online, though the coverage is limited; there is no formal protected fund for customer losses but additional insurance for certain custodial assets exists.
There’s no public mention of insurance coverage or dedicated asset protection funds, though ChangeNOW demonstrates active anti-fraud and risk-response measures when unauthorized activity is detected or reported.

Incident History

Kraken has not experienced any major platform hacks; compliance suspensions or asset freezes have been minimal, and the exchange has not faced any public multi-million dollar regulatory fines.
ChangeNOW has a strong track record of catching suspicious transactions in real time—successfully halting and assisting recovery of funds in cases like SIM-swap thefts and phishing scams, working with law enforcement to return millions to victims.

Risk Controls

Kraken enforces robust account security with multiple 2FA options (passkeys, hardware keys, authenticator apps), whitelisting, anti-phishing tools, sub-accounts, and granular API permissions for sophisticated client control.
The platform enforces automated AML checks, address whitelisting for Pro users, and KYC triggers as needed. However, it doesn’t offer typical user security features such as 2FA, sub-accounts, granular API permissions, or anti-phishing tools.

Transparency

The platform regularly publishes audit-style reports and Proof-of-Reserves summaries; users can view wallet addresses and Kraken maintains service-level expectations without public SLA guarantees.
ChangeNOW publishes trust-focused updates—highlighting recovered funds and AML activity—but does not provide continuous transparency tools like public wallets, monthly reserve reports, or service-level agreements (SLAs).

Deposits, Withdrawals, KYC & Support

Fiat Deposit Methods

Users can deposit fiat via bank transfers (ACH, SWIFT, SEPA), credit/debit cards, and e-wallets like PayPal; minimums are low (starting around 1 USD/EUR), but maximums depend on your verification level and jurisdiction, with deposit arrival ranging from near-instant to several days depending on the method.
ChangeNOW facilitates fiat-to-crypto purchases through third-party partners such as Simplex, Transak, and Guardarian, enabling payment via Visa/MasterCard, Apple/Google Pay, SEPA, SWIFT, PIX, Revolut, and more. Minimum purchase amounts typically start around $50 (or equivalent), with no firm maximum on classic exchanges, and most transactions finalize within minutes though timing can vary by provider and method.

KYC (Verification Levels)

Kraken offers tiers like Intermediate and Pro (plus Express/Starter in some regions) — Intermediate unlocks full trading and funding access, while Pro raises both deposit and withdrawal limits, with each level subject to rolling daily/monthly caps shown in your dashboard.
ChangeNOW generally operates registration-free and KYC-free for smaller transactions, but it may prompt identity verification via its third-party partner if transactions are large or flagged. Completing KYC under the Pro tier unlocks higher transaction and withdrawal limits, rate advantages, and additional Pro features, with verification typically processed in minutes.

Customer Support

Kraken provides 24/7 live chat and email support in multiple languages (including Spanish), alongside a comprehensive support center; while most issues are resolved quickly, some users report delays during high-traffic periods.
ChangeNOW offers 24/7 customer support via live chat and email/ticket systems, backed by a comprehensive help center. Response times are generally quick (particularly via live chat), and its self-help knowledge base covers most common topics—though dedicated response patience may vary depending on case complexity.

Languages & Localization

The platform is available in over a dozen languages, including native Spanish; local currencies and fees are displayed based on your region, ensuring comfortable and compliant user experience.
The platform supports multiple languages (around 15) and displays pricing in common fiat formats (€, $, etc.), offering localized experiences in many regions; however, availability of features and compliance may differ by jurisdiction.

App Quality & Stability

The Kraken mobile app mirrors most web functionality and supports biometric or PIN access; it generally performs reliably, though user feedback on crashes or app issues is mixed and depends on device and OS.
The ChangeNOW mobile apps are available on Android and iOS and deliver a streamlined experience for swaps; while formal crash-rate data isn’t public, user rankings are strong (around 4.7–4.8/5 on app stores), and the app receives regular updates to enhance performance and fix bugs.

Experience, Performance & Ecosystem

UX/UI

Kraken offers two distinct experiences—“Lite” is streamlined for instant buys and basic navigation, while “Pro” and “Desktop” are modular and customizable, designed to support advanced traders executing complex strategies across flexible layouts and in-depth tools.
The platform features a clean, intuitive interface ideal for beginners—swaps proceed in just a few clicks—while the Pro tier introduces a richer dashboard with transaction history, analytics, cashback tracking, and more advanced features tailored to power users

Performance

Kraken Pro is built on institutional-grade infrastructure to minimize order latency and handle peak demand efficiently, although during market surges user-reported delays in KYC verification and performance pops may still arise.
ChangeNOW delivers near-instant swap execution thanks to its aggregator model, even during volatile periods; KYC processing within Pro remains efficient, and there’s no known backlog during bull-market surges.

Education

Kraken’s Learn Center delivers comprehensive articles, videos, and webinars (including futures tutorials), complemented by a derivatives demo environment for live practice—but it doesn’t currently offer a dedicated DCA simulator or localized Spanish academy; some content is translated.
While there’s no formal academy or simulation tools, ChangeNOW provides educational articles (especially via its blog) covering topics like crypto strategy and security practices—though Spanish content appears limited

Community

Kraken publishes user reviews and interactive feedback across its site, but does not maintain official public discussion forums, Discord, or Telegram communities—though it does offer a referral program to reward users bringing in new clients.
Community engagement centers around Telegram, Twitter Spaces AMAs, and blogs; additionally, ChangeNOW rewards referrals with customizable affiliate links offering commission—developers and partners can integrate swaps via widget, API, or bot for seamless referrals

Integrations

Kraken Pro integrates with TradingView-style charting and pattern tools, fully supports third-party trading bots via REST/WebSocket/FIX APIs, and connects seamlessly to tax/accounting platforms like Koinly, Crypto Tax Calculator, and others.
ChangeNOW offers a robust API with 99.99% uptime and sub-second response times, enabling integration into bots, widgets, or partner platforms; while there’s no native TradingView or tax tool, users can export swap history via CSV for external accounting or analytics
